Other work activities related to Wellhead pumpers

  • Monitoring controlling panels during pumping operations for ensuring that materials are being pumped at the adequate pressure, density, rates, and concentration.
  • Operating engines and pumps for shutting off wells according to production schedules, and for switching flow of oil into storage tanks.
  • Performing routine maintenance on vehicles and equipment.
  • Unloading and assembling pipes and pumping equipment, using hand tools.
  • Attaching pumps and hoses to wellheads.
  • Starting compressor engines and divert oil from storage tanks into compressor units and auxiliary equipment for recovering natural gas from oil.
  • Opening valves for returning compressed gas to bottoms of specified wells to repressurize them and force oil to surface.
  • Supervising oil pumpers and other workers engaged in producing oil from wells.
  • Driving trucks for transporting high pressure pumping equipment, and chemicals, fluids, or gases to be pumped into wells.
  • Controlling pumping and blending equipment to acidize, cement, or fracture gas or oil wells and permeable rock formations.
